Red is Iwan Simatupang at his exhilarating best. The novel is the story of a tramp and two very different women, both of whom love him. It explores human identity, love and the nature of faith in a chaotic postmodern world.
In so doing, it rejects old fashioned notions of character, plot, artistic commitment and logical content. Instead, it favours spontaneity, contextual authenticity and the exploration of naturally occurring situations.
For Iwan Simatupang there is no morality that can prescribe how one should live in the face of human existence. It is something one just does. "Philosophy" is a verb, not a noun. And life is a journey, not a destination.
